반응형
프로그래밍 시작언어 어떻게 선택해야 성공할까? 💻🚀
🤔 프로그래밍 언어 선택의 중요성
프로그래밍을 처음 시작할 때, 어떤 언어로 시작할지 결정하는 것은 매우 중요한 단계입니다. 실질적으로 이 선택은 여러분의 프로그래밍 여정 전반에 걸쳐 영향을 미칠 수 있습니다. 많은 사람들이 "어떤 언어를 배우면 가장 좋나요?"라는 질문을 던지곤 하는데요. 이 글에서는 성공적인 프로그래밍 언어 선택을 위한 팁과 정보를 제공하겠습니다.
📊 흥미로운 통계
최근 연구에 따르면, 프로그래머 중 80%가 처음 배운 언어가 자신의 경력에 큰 영향을 미친다고 응답했습니다. 여러분도 이러한 통계를 염두에 두고 신중하게 언어를 선택해야겠죠? 🌟
📌 프로그래밍 언어 추천
프로그래밍 언어의 선택은 여러분이 무엇을 만들고 싶은지, 그리고 어떤 분야에서 일하고 싶은지에 따라 달라집니다. 아래에서 각각의 언어의 특징과 장점을 소개합니다!
언어 | 특징 | 장점 |
---|---|---|
Python | 쉬운 문법과 다양한 라이브러리 | 데이터 과학, 웹 개발 등에 활용 가능 |
JavaScript | 웹 개발에 최적화된 언어 | 프론트엔드와 백엔드 모두 사용 가능 |
Java | 객체 지향 언어, 안정성과 성능이 뛰어남 | 대규모 시스템 개발에 적합 |
C# | 마이크로소프트 에코 시스템에 최적화됨 | 게임 개발 및 Windows 애플리케이션에 적합 |
Ruby | 간결한 문법과 강력한 웹 프레임워크 | 스타트업과 프로토타입에 적합 |
⭐ 중요한 포인트
선택한 언어가 여러분의 목표를 달성하는 데 도움이 되는지 꼭 확인하세요!
✅ 나에게 맞는 언어 선택하기
프로그래밍 언어를 선택하기 전에 고려해야 할 몇 가지 요소가 있습니다:
- 목표 설정하기 🎯
- 어떤 프로젝트를 하고 싶은가? 게임, 웹사이트, 앱 등?
- 학습 곡선 📚
- 언어의 난이도는 어떠한가?
- 예: Python은 초보자에게 적합!
- 커뮤니티와 지원 🤝
- 해당 언어의 커뮤니티가 활성화 되어 있는가?
- 많은 자료와 튜토리얼이 있는지 조사하세요!
- 직업 기회 🏢
- 이 언어를 사용하는 직업이 많은가?
- 해당 분야의 취업 시장을 조사하세요!
- 개인 취향 🖊️
- 어떤 언어가 더 흥미로운가?
- 개인적으로 경험해보고 싶은 프로젝트에 관련된 언어를 선택하세요!
✏️ 프로그래밍 언어 학습 방법
프로그래밍 언어를 배울 때는 다음과 같은 접근 방식을 사용할 수 있습니다:
- 온라인 강의 수강 📹
- 다양한 플랫폼에서 강의 선택 가능! (예: Udemy, Coursera)
- 책 구매 📖
- 주제별로 다양한 책들이 있으니 적절한 책을 찾아보세요!
- 코딩 연습 사이트 💻
- Codewars, LeetCode와 같은 사이트에서 문제를 풀어보세요!
- 프로젝트 참여 👷
- GitHub와 같은 오픈 소스 프로젝트에 기여해보세요!
- 모임 참석 🗣️
- 지역 커뮤니티나 해커톤에 참여해서 다른 프로그래머와 네트워킹하세요!
⚠️ 프로그래밍 언어 선택 시 주의해야 할 점
- 과도한 언어 선택: 너무 많은 언어를 한꺼번에 배우면 혼란스러울 수 있습니다. 📈
- 트렌드 변화: 최신 트렌드에 편승하지 말고, 여러분의 목표와 잘 맞는 언어를 선택하세요. 📉
- 커뮤니티의 선호도: 어떤 언어가 좋다고 모두가 사용하는 것은 아닙니다. 😅
📅 결론 및 다음 단계 제안
프로그래밍 언어를 선택하는 것은 자신의 목표를 분명히 하고 적절한 언어를 선택하는 것입니다. 아래의 체크리스트를 통해 언어를 선택할 때 고려할 요소들을 확인하세요!
✅ 주요 포인트 요약 체크리스트
- 목표를 명확히 하세요! 🎯
- 학습 곡선을 고려하세요! 📚
- 커뮤니티와 자료를 조사하세요! 🤝
- 직업 기회를 평가하세요! 🏢
- 개인 취향에 맞는 언어를 선택하세요! 🖊️
프로그래밍 세계로의 첫 발걸음을 내딛기 위한 준비가 되셨나요? 이제 여러분의 목표에 맞는 언어를 선택하고, 성공적인 프로그래밍 여정을 시작해보세요! 🚀💻✨
반응형